Popcorn-eating contest during Shirley's customer appreciate day Saturday
Shirley's Gourmet Popcorn, South Main Street, Bluffton, will hold its annual customer appreciation day on Saturday, Nov. 6, according to Pete and Kim Suter.
The event includes $1 hot dogs all day long. Customers may purchase $10 or more at Shirley's and get a free $5 gift card. Door prizes given away all day long.
Free giveaways are available with every purchase. A popcorn-eating contest will take place at 10:30 a.m. Entrants must be 18 or older. The winner will receive free popcorn for an entire year.
Shirley's Gourmet Popcorn has two flavors of the month for November:
o BLUFFTON ICON (coffee and chocolate)
o BLACK FOREST CAKE (black cherryvand chocolate)
Shirley's Gourmet Popcorn is now available in the Lima Mall, outside Old Navy. Shirley's hours are now Monday to Saturday from 9 a.m. to 5 p.m.
